/* (c) Simon N Wood. 2014. Released under GPL2.
likelihood and derivative evaluation for multivariate Gaussian
additive models.
*/
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<stdio.h>
#include <math.h>
#include "mgcv.h"
#include <R.h>
void mvn_ll(double *y,double *X,double *XX,double *beta,int *n,int *lpi, /* note zero indexing */
int *m,double *ll,double *lb,double *lbb,double *dbeta,
double *dH,int *deriv,int *nsp,int *nt) {
/* inputs:
* 'y' is an m by n matrix, each column of which is a m-dimensional observation of a
multivariate normal r.v.
* 'X' is a sequence of model matrices. The first (0th) model matrix runs from columns 0 to lpi[0]-1,
the jth from cols lpi[j-1] to lpi[j]-1. lpi indexing starts from 0!!
* XX is the pre-computed X'X matrix.
* 'beta' is a parameter vector corresponding to X. The m*(m+1)/2 elements starting at lpi[m] are the
parameters of the Choleki factor of the precision matrix.
* nt is number of threads to use.
outputs:
* 'll' is the evaluated log likelihood.
* 'lb' is the grad vector
*/
double *R,*theta,ldetR,*Xl,*bl,oned=1.0,zerod=0.0,*p,*p1,*p2,*p3,xx,zz,yy,*yty,
*mu,*Rymu,rip,*dtheta,*db,*deriv_theta,*yX,*yRX;
int i,j,k,l,pl,one=1,bt,ct,nb,*din,ntheta,ncoef,*rri,*rci,ri,rj,ril,rjl,rik,rjk,rij,rjj,q,r;
const char not_trans='N';
ntheta = *m * (*m+1)/2;ncoef = lpi[*m-1];
nb = ncoef + ntheta; /* number of coefficients overall */
/* Create the Choleski factor of the precision matrix */
R =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)*m * *m,sizeof(double));
theta = beta + lpi[*m-1]; /* parameters of R */
ldetR = 0.0; /* log|R| */
rri = (int *)CALLOC((size_t)ntheta,sizeof(int)); /* theta to R row index */
rci = (int *)CALLOC((size_t)ntheta,sizeof(int)); /* theta to R col index */
deriv_theta =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)ntheta,sizeof(double)); /* exp(theta) or 1*/
for (k=0,i=0;i<*m;i++) { /* fill out R */
deriv_theta[k] = exp(theta[k]);
R[i + *m * i] = deriv_theta[k];ldetR += theta[k];
rri[k]=rci[k]=i;k++;
for (j=i+1;j<*m;j++) {
R[i + *m * j] = theta[k];
deriv_theta[k] = 1.0;
rri[k]=i;rci[k]=j;k++;
}
}
/* obtain y - mu */
mu =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)*n,sizeof(double));
for (l=0;l<*m;l++) { /* loop through components */
if (l==0) { Xl = X;pl = lpi[0];bl=beta;} /* Xl is lth model matrix with pl columns, coef vec bl */
else { Xl = X + *n * lpi[l-1];pl = lpi[l]-lpi[l-1];bl = beta + lpi[l-1];}
F77_CALL(dgemv)(¬_trans,n,&pl,&oned,Xl,n, bl, &one,&zerod, mu, &one FCONE); /* BLAS call for mu = Xl bl */
/* now subtract mu from relevant component of y */
for (p=mu,p1= mu + *n,p2=y+l;p<p1;p++,p2 += *m) *p2 -= *p;
}
FREE(mu);
/* so y now contains y-mu */
/* R(y-mu) is required repeatedly... */
Rymu =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)*n * *m,sizeof(double));
bt=0;ct=0;mgcv_pmmult(Rymu,R,y,&bt,&ct,m,n,m,nt);
/* compute the log likelihood */
for (*ll=0.0,p=Rymu,p1=p + *n * *m;p<p1;p++) *ll += *p * *p;
*ll = - *ll/2 + ldetR * *n;
/* now the grad vector */
p = lb;
/* first the derivatives w.r.t. the coeffs of the linear predictors */
for (l=0;l<*m;l++) { /* work through dimensions */
if (l==0) { Xl = X;pl = lpi[0];} /* Xl is lth model matrix with pl columns */
else { Xl = X + *n * lpi[l-1];pl = lpi[l]-lpi[l-1];}
for (i=0;i<pl;i++) { /* work through coefs for this dimension */
*p = 0.0; /* clear lb */
for (j=0;j<*n;j++) {
xx = Xl[j + *n * i];
for (p1=R + l * *m,p2 = p1 + l,p3 = Rymu + *m *j;p1<=p2;p1++,p3++) *p += xx * *p1 * *p3;
}
p++;
}
}
/* now the derivatives w.r.t. the parameters, theta, of R */
for (k=0,i=0;i<*m;i++) { /* i is row */
/* get tr(R^{-1}R R_theta^k) */
xx = deriv_theta[k]; /* the non-zero element of R_theta^i at i,i */;
*p += *n;
k++; /* increment the theta index */
/* quadratic form involves only ith dimension */
for (zz=0.0,l=0,p1 = Rymu+i,p2=y+i;l<*n;l++,p1 += *m,p2 += *m) zz += *p1 * *p2 * xx;
*p += -zz;
p++;
for (j=i+1;j<*m;j++) { /* j is col */
k++; /* increment the theta index */
for (zz=0.0,l=0,p1 = Rymu+i,p2=y+j;l<*n;l++,p1 += *m,p2 += *m) zz += *p1 * *p2;
*p += -zz;
p++;
}
}
/* the Hessian is needed next */
/* create index vector of dimension to which each coef relates ...*/
din = (int *)CALLOC((size_t)ncoef,sizeof(int));
for (k=0,i=0;i<ncoef;i++) {
if (i==lpi[k]) k++;
din[i] = k;
}
/* first the mean coef blocks */
for (i=0;i<ncoef;i++) for (j=0;j<=i;j++) {
l=din[i];k=din[j]; /* note l>=k */
/* inner product of col l and col k of R ... */
for (p=R+l * *m,p1=R+k * *m,rip=0.0,p2=p1+k;p1<=p2;p++,p1++) rip += *p * *p1;
lbb[i + nb * j] = lbb[j + nb * i] = -XX[i + ncoef * j]*rip; /* -xx*rip; */
}
/* now the mixed blocks */
for (i=0;i<ncoef;i++) for (j=0;j<ntheta;j++) {
ri = rri[j]; /* row index of theta[j] in R */
rj = rci[j]; /* col index of theta[j] in R */
l = din[i]; /* which dimension does beta[i] relate to */
xx = 0.0;
zz = deriv_theta[j]; /* the non-zero derivative of R w.r.t. theta */
/* term \bar x_i^{lT} R_\theta^{jT} R(y-\mu) is only non zero if l=rj... */
if (l==rj) for (p = X + i* *n,p1=Rymu+ri,p2=p + *n;p<p2;p++,p1 += *m) xx += *p * *p1;
xx *= zz;
/* next term is inner product of ith col of X with row rj of y-mu (in y), multiplied by a constant*/
if (ri<=l) {
for (yy=0.0,p = X + i* *n,p1=y+rj,p2=p + *n;p<p2;p++,p1 += *m) yy += *p * *p1;
xx += yy * R[ri + *m * l]*zz;
}
lbb[i + nb * (j+ncoef)] = lbb[j + ncoef + nb * i] = xx;
}
/* the theta block completes the Hessian... */
for (k=0;k<ntheta;k++) for (l=0;l<=k;l++) {
xx=0.0; /* to accumulate term */
if (k==l) {
ri=rri[k];rj=rci[k];
if (ri==rj) {
/* compute (y-\mu)'R'R_\theta^k_\theta^l(y-\mu) */
for (zz=0.0,i=0,p=Rymu+ri,p2=y+ri;i<*n;i++,p += *m,p2+= *m) zz += *p * *p2;
xx -= zz * deriv_theta[k];
}
}
ri=rri[k];rj=rci[k];
zz = deriv_theta[k];
/* compute (y-\mu)'R_\theta^l'R_\theta^k_\theta^l(y-\mu) */
ril=rri[l];rjl=rci[l];
rik=rri[k];rjk=rci[k];
if (ril==rik) { /* then term is non-zero */
for (yy=0.0,i=0,p=y+rjl,p1=y+rjk;i<*n;i++,p+= *m, p1+= *m) yy += *p * *p1;
yy *= zz;
if (ril==rjl) yy *= deriv_theta[l];
xx -= yy;
}
lbb[k + ncoef + nb * (l+ncoef)] = lbb[l + ncoef + nb * (k+ncoef)] = xx;
}
/* Now the derivatives of the Hessian, given the derivatives of the coefficients,
wrt the smoothing parameters */
if (*deriv) {
yX =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)*m * ncoef,sizeof(double)); /* need (y-mu)X - m by ncoef */
bt=0;ct=0;mgcv_pmmult(yX,y,X,&bt,&ct,m,&ncoef,n,nt); /* rows, dim, cols coef */
yRX =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)*m * ncoef,sizeof(double)); /* need R(y-mu)X - m by ncoef*/
bt=0;ct=0;mgcv_pmmult(yRX,Rymu,X,&bt,&ct,m,&ncoef,n,nt); /* rows, dim, cols coef */
yty = (double *)CALLOC((size_t)*m * *m,sizeof(double)); /* need (y-mu)(y-mu)' - m by m */
bt=0;ct=1;mgcv_pmmult(yty,y,y,&bt,&ct,m,m,n,nt); /* rows, cols dim */
for (r=0;r< *nsp;r++) {
db = dbeta + nb * r; /* d coefs / d rho_r */
dtheta = db + ncoef; /* d theta / d rho_r */
/* the derivatives of the hessian w.r.t. the smoothing parameters. First the portions
relating to the coefficients */
for (i=0;i<ncoef;i++) for (j=0;j<=i;j++) {
l = din[i];k = din[j]; /* dimensions for these elements */
xx=0.0;p=R+l* *m;p1=R+k* *m;
for (q=0;q<ntheta;q++) { /* sum over derivs of theta_q */
ri=rri[q];rj=rci[q]; /* row and col of non zero element of deriv of R wrt theta_q */
if (rj==l) xx += p1[ri]*deriv_theta[q]*dtheta[q];
if (rj==k) xx += p[ri]*deriv_theta[q]*dtheta[q];
}
/* xx now contains the required element of (R_\theta^{qT} R + R^T R_\theta^q) d\theta_q/d \rho_r
which is multiplied by the inner product of columns i and j of X... */
dH[i + nb * j] = dH[j + nb * i] = -xx * XX[i + ncoef * j];
}
/* now the mixed blocks */
for (i=0;i<ncoef;i++) for (j=0;j<ntheta;j++) {
/* first the summation over the derivatives of beta */
l=din[i];
for (xx=0.0,q=0;q<ncoef;q++) {
k=din[q];
ri=rri[j];rj=rci[j]; /* row and col of non zero element of deriv of R wrt theta_j */
zz = deriv_theta[j];/* deriv R w.r.t theta_l */
if (rj==l) xx += -R[ri + *m * k]*zz*XX[i + ncoef * q] * db[q];
if (rj==k) xx += -R[ri + *m * l]*zz*XX[i + ncoef * q] * db[q];
}
/* now the summation over the derivatives of theta */
rij=rri[j];rjj=rci[j]; /* row and col of non zero element of deriv of R wrt theta_j */
for (k=0;k<ntheta;k++) {
zz=0.0;
rik=rri[k];rjk=rci[k]; /* row and col of non zero element of deriv of R wrt theta_k */
if (rij==rik&&(l==rjj||l==rjk)) { /* then term is non-zero */
if (l==rjj) zz += yX[rjk + i * *m] * deriv_theta[j] * deriv_theta[k];
if (l==rjk) zz += yX[rjj + i * *m] * deriv_theta[j] * deriv_theta[k];
if (k==j&&rik==rjk) { /* then second deriv of R is non-zero */
zz += deriv_theta[k] * yRX[rjj + *m * i];
}
xx += zz * dtheta[k];
}
if (k==j&&rik==rjk) xx += dtheta[k]* deriv_theta[k] * R[rjj + *m * l] * yX[rjj + *m * i];/* x_i^l'R'R_tt^jk(y-mu) */
}
dH[i + (j+ncoef) * nb] = dH[j+ncoef + i * nb] = xx;
} /* mixed block loop */
/* finally the theta block... */
for (j=0;j<ntheta;j++) for (k=j;k<ntheta;k++) {
rij=rri[j];rjj=rci[j];rik=rri[k];rjk=rci[k];
/* first sum over the derivatives of beta... */
xx = 0.0;
for (i=0;i<ncoef;i++) {
zz=0.0;l=din[i];
if (rij==rik&&(l==rjj||l==rjk)) { /* then term is non-zero */
if (l==rjj) zz += yX[rjk + i * *m] * deriv_theta[j] * deriv_theta[k];
if (l==rjk) zz += yX[rjj + i * *m] * deriv_theta[j] * deriv_theta[k];
if (k==j&&rik==rjk) { /* then second deriv of R is non-zero */
// following is suspicious... commenting it out improves the dodgy element from 7 out to 1 out, but
// spoils final element to 1 out.
// zz += deriv_theta[k] * R[rjj + *m * l] * yX[rjj + *m * i]; /* x_i^l'R'R_tt^jk(y-mu) */
if (l==rjj) zz += deriv_theta[k] * yRX[rjj + *m * i]; /* x_i^l'R_tt^jk R(y-mu) */
}
xx += zz * db[i];
}
if (k==j&&rij==rjj) xx += db[i]*deriv_theta[k] * R[rjj + *m * l] * yX[rjj + *m * i]; /* x_i^l'R'R_tt^jk(y-mu) */
}
for (i=0;i<ntheta;i++) {
ri = rri[i];rj=rci[i];zz=0.0;
if (j==k&&ri==rij&&rjk==rik) zz += deriv_theta[j]*deriv_theta[i]*yty[rj * *m + rjj]; /* row rjj, col rj */
if (i==k&&rik==rij&&rj==ri) zz += deriv_theta[j]*deriv_theta[i]*yty[rjk * *m + rjj]; /* row rjj, col rjk */
if (i==j&&rik==rij&&rj==ri) zz += deriv_theta[k]*deriv_theta[i]*yty[rjk * *m + rj]; /* row rjk, col rj */
if (i==j&&j==k&&ri==rj) { /* pure derivative on diagonal of R: (y-mu)'R'R_ttt^iii(y-mu)*/
for (yy=0.0,p=Rymu+ri,p1=y+ri,q=0;q<*n;p+= *m,p1+= *m,q++) yy += *p * *p1;
zz += deriv_theta[k]*yy;
}
xx += -zz*dtheta[i];
}
dH[k + ncoef + (j+ncoef) * nb] = dH[j+ncoef + (k+ncoef) * nb] = xx;
}
dH += nb * nb; /* move on to next Hessian */
} /* smoothing parameter loop */
FREE(yX);FREE(yRX);FREE(yty);
} /* if (*deriv) */
FREE(din); FREE(rri); FREE(rci);
FREE(R);FREE(Rymu);FREE(deriv_theta);
} /* mvn_ll */
